The Evolution of Tire Tread Compound Technology

Tire manufacturers have been continuously working on improving the performance characteristics of tire tread compounds to meet the demands of modern vehicles and driving conditions. Traditional tire tread compounds were made from natural rubber, which offered good traction but lacked durability and resistance to wear. However, with advancements in polymer technology, tire manufacturers have been able to develop synthetic rubber compounds that combine the best properties of different materials to enhance performance.

One of the key developments in tire tread compound technology is the use of silica as a reinforcing filler in the rubber compound. Silica helps to improve the flexibility and abrasion resistance of the tread, resulting in better traction and longer tread life. In addition, silica also helps to reduce rolling resistance, which can improve fuel efficiency and reduce carbon emissions.

Another important advancement in tire tread compound technology is the incorporation of functionalized polymers. These polymers are designed to enhance the interaction between the rubber compound and the road surface, improving grip and handling in wet and dry conditions. Functionalized polymers also help to maintain tire flexibility at low temperatures, ensuring optimal performance in cold weather.

Advantages of Advanced Tire Tread Compounds

The use of advanced tire tread compounds offers several advantages for drivers looking to optimize the performance of their vehicles. Some of the key benefits include:

1. Improved Traction: Advanced tread compounds provide better grip on the road surface, enhancing traction in both wet and dry conditions. This results in improved handling and stability, especially when cornering or braking.

2. Enhanced Durability: The use of silica and other reinforcing fillers in tire tread compounds increases the wear resistance of the tread, resulting in longer tread life and reduced maintenance costs.

3. Reduced Rolling Resistance: Advanced tire tread compounds help to minimize rolling resistance, which can improve fuel efficiency and reduce the overall carbon footprint of your vehicle.

4. Better Wet Weather Performance: Functionalized polymers in the tread compound help to disperse water and improve grip on wet roads, reducing the risk of hydroplaning and enhancing safety in rainy conditions.

5. Improved Comfort: Advanced tire tread compounds can help to absorb road vibrations and reduce noise, providing a smoother and quieter ride for drivers and passengers.

Maximizing Performance with the Right Tire Tread Compound

To fully optimize the performance of your vehicle, it’s essential to choose the right tire tread compound that best suits your driving needs and conditions. Here are some key factors to consider when selecting a tire with advanced tread compound technology:

1. Driving Environment: Consider the typical weather conditions and road surfaces you encounter on your daily commute. If you live in an area with frequent rain or snow, opt for tires with advanced wet weather performance features.

2. Driving Style: Your driving habits and preferences also play a role in determining the most suitable tire tread compound for your vehicle. If you enjoy spirited driving or want maximum grip for high-performance driving, choose a tire with enhanced traction properties.

3. Vehicle Compatibility: Make sure the tire tread compound you choose is compatible with your vehicle’s specifications, including size, load capacity, and speed rating. Consult your vehicle manufacturer’s recommendations for the best tire options.

4. Budget: While advanced tire tread compounds offer superior performance benefits, they can come at a higher cost compared to standard tire options. Consider your budget constraints and weigh the performance benefits against the price when making your decision.
